    notably, Chicago Teachers Union have an agreement with Chicago Public Schools that states, among other things, “ICE agents are not permitted to enter CPS school grounds or to obtain or review CPS records, unless they provide to CPS administration their credentials, the reason they are requesting access, and a criminal judicial warrant signed by a federal judge. CPS shall not admit ICE agents based upon an administrative warrant, ICE detainer, or other document issued by an agency enforcing civil immigration law.” – that is likely most of the reason this was rebuffed, and even more of a reason to organize a union or lobby your current union to bargain for sanctuary protections like this. they won’t stop a fully uncaring ICE, but they will make it much harder to do raids and give people more recourse against them

      “After our District officials shared public statements, we learned that the agents who visited the school were from the U.S. Secret Service,” the spokesperson said. “Two individuals showed up at the school door and presented identification that includes the name Department of Homeland Security, the federal agency that oversees ICE. School officials proceeded to respond to the agents with the understanding that they were from ICE, amid rumors and reports that the agency was in the community.”

      Source

      It appears that the school officials assumed they were ICE. Everything else is awful about this but I’d ask that we be mad about the correct things. This does not appear to be a situation where the Secret Service attempted to mislead anybody. They didn’t identify which department of HS they were with, just that they were with HS.

      The fact that the Secret Service showed up to a school to go after a teenager for paying a video is terrible, though.
